Hey...if you want to change out those ugly USDM s14 lights without cutting your hood or changing the whole face to Kouki, you have a few options.

1. You can look for some Euro Spec S14 95-96 lights. These are pretty hard to come buy and usually go for about $500-600. They look almost the same except they are made of glass, and are usally super clear and shiny.

2. They started making these clear covers for S14's. What you do is drop your light in a bucket of warm soapy water, and seperate the stock platic cover from the actual light assembly. If you look at the plastic cover they have little ridges which take away from the actaul decent looking bulbs (like the JDM S13 Silviasquare J's lights). Then you attach the super clear new cover on the light with new sealant. You would be surprised how awesome this looks. I have pictures if someone wants to post them up form me. I can get these kits for both lights and corner lights over here in Japan for under $300.

3. You can do the R33 light conversion but it isn't a perfct fit...let me know...Dave
